How To Choose The Best Vitamin For Nails
Selecting an effective nail supplement isn’t just about grabbing the highest milligram count off the shelf. Nail strength depends on consistent keratin synthesis, which requires specific B-vitamin cofactors and a delivery system that your body can actually break down and use. Paying attention to three specific factors will prevent you from wasting money on poorly formulated products.
Biotin Dosage and Form
Biotin, or vitamin B7, is the primary driver of nail hardness. Clinical studies typically use dosages between 2.5 mg (2,500 mcg) and 10 mg (10,000 mcg) daily. Lower dosages work well for maintenance, while 10,000 mcg is the standard for reversing chronic brittleness. The form matters too — dry tablets may pass through without full absorption, whereas softgels and gummies suspended in oil or gelatin tend to have higher bioavailability.
Complementary Ingredients and Purity
Look beyond the biotin number. Hyaluronic acid supports skin and cuticle hydration, which prevents the nail bed from drying out. Coconut oil acts as a natural carrier and improves softgel digestibility. Avoid formulas loaded with artificial dyes, high-fructose corn syrup, or unnecessary binders. Third-party testing for heavy metals and purity is a strong signal that the brand takes quality seriously.
Format and Daily Compliance
Nail supplements require consistent daily use for at least 60 to 90 days to show results. If the format is unpleasant — bad aftertaste, large hard pills, or sticky gummies — you will skip doses. Sugar-free gummies with natural flavors are ideal for those who dislike swallowing pills. Small, tasteless softgels are better for users who want a no-fuss routine. Choose a format you can realistically take every single day.
